East Central wins third state title

INDIANAPOLIS, Indiana – The East Central Trojans laid claim to the IHSAA Class 4A state championship with a convincing 37-7 victory over the New Prairie Cougars Friday afternoon at Lucas Oil Field.

The Trojans scored on the fourth play of the game on 59-yard end around to Eli Aston and rolled out to a 20-point, first-quarter lead and cruised the rest of the way behind a power running game and a dominant defensive effort. They scored on their first four possessions and led at the half 27-0.

“We like to win, and we’ll take the one-point wins, but we like to dominate. That’s why it’s across my shirt right now. Our coaches wear it. Our players have t-shirts with it because we like to go out and put on those kinds of performances,” head coach Jake Meiners said in his postgame press conference. “We didn’t come into today thinking we were going to dominate. We came into today thinking we need to score one more point than New Prairie.”

East Central finished the night with 459 yards of total offense, including 395 yards on the ground.

Junior running back Josh Ringer led the way with 167 yards and four touchdowns on 23 carries. Aston also chipped in with 114 yards on the ground while Ryan Brotherton had 18 attempts for 100 yards as well.

Ringer’s four touchdowns tied an IHSAA 4A state championship game record shared with Brian Lewis (Jasper, 2001), Gino Gillum (Cathedral, 2011), Tyler Weller (New Prairie, 2014) and Gillum again (Cathedral, 2012).

This marked East Central’s fifth appearance in the state finals all-time and the state title is the third in program history for the Trojans. East Central also brought home the hardware in 1994 and 2015.
